Abstract
A height-extended bulk box that includes a base having four sides, four height-extending walls connected to respective sides of the base and four sidewalls pivotally mounted to respective ones of the height-extending walls and movable between a vertically erected use position and a collapsed configuration wherein the sidewalls are rotated inwardly into the area defined by a quadrilinear base. At least one sidewall stop is positioned on one of the height-extending walls and is movable between a non-use stowed position and a deployed position that extends into the volume of the bulk box and arrests movement of a first of the sidewalls to be moved into a collapsed position past a position substantially parallel to the top deck of the base.

(7) As noted above, the sidewalls 24 are a substantial height above the base 16. When folded inwardly without some interior support, the first of the sidewalls 24 will fold down to the base 16 at an oblique angle without support and is subject to damage. The second sidewall 24 to be folded will bear against the first sidewall creating the further possibility of damage. In one preferred embodiment, the third wall will fold down and be supported on its side edges by the top rim 59 of the first and second sidewalls 24. The fourth sidewall 24 will fold down and rest on the collapsed third sidewall 24.
(8) Thus, when the first and second sidewalls 24 are rotated into a collapsed position, there should be some structure that stops the sidewalls 24 from rotating past 90 degrees and into the volume defined by the height-extending walls 20.
